Three beautiful things from the past week:

1. In addition to a wonderful Thanksgiving dinner and a second turkey dinner on Friday, Mum packed a container filled with leftovers for us to have for supper on Monday. Thanksgiving is one of the only times of the year when the leftovers are just as good as the original meal.

2. Karen and I still exploring meeting spots between her new home and my folks’ place. Last Saturday we chose Sturbridge, where we did much of what we would have done if we were still meeting up in Middletown — eat lunch, buy apples, and drink hot beverages.

3. Friday, Mum and I baked a batch of spritz cookies. She made the dough and shot the dough onto the trays and I decorated them. There was some confusion because she seems to be missing a few of the shape discs, but we eventually settled on poinsettas, ornaments, a few hearts, and a tray of humanoids that could have been angels, elves, or snowmen, depending on your interpretation.
